Hilary Baldwin Ruley joined the firm in June 2004. Her practice entails all aspects of civil litigation. Prior to joining the firm, Mrs. Ruley served as an associate in the litigation department of McGuireWoods LLP and as a law clerk to the Honorable Judge James R. Eyler of the Maryland Court of Special Appeals. Mrs. Ruley is a graduate of the University of Notre Dame (B.S. 1999) and a graduate of the University of Notre Dame Law School (J.D., 2002). She authored the article, Termination of Parental Rights: Statistical Study and Proposed Solutions, 28 J.Leg. 2, 239-323 (2002). She is a member of the bar of the State of Maryland and the District of Columbia, and the United States District Courts for the District of Maryland and the District of Columbia. She is also a member of the American Bar Association, the Maryland Chapter of the Federal Bar Association, the Maryland State Bar Association, the Baltimore City Bar Association, the Baltimore County Bar Association and the Baltimore Chapter of the Women's Bar Association.
